Alex saw a big red wolf break past the trees, heading straight for them.

At a glance, he could tell this was the Boss Monster he had been monitoring on his map. Right now, its merciless gaze was fixed on Bob, Grint, and Jorven.

Alex knew that the three teenagers couldn’t survive the wolf, one of the four monsters assigned to thin down the number of candidates by eliminating anyone unlucky enough to cross their paths. He quickly devised a plan to save them from a grim fate.

"Enchant Holy!" Alex said as he summoned a wooden sandal.

What appeared in his hand was none other than his legendary weapon, Grandma Agnes’ Sandal!

Without even a second thought, the young man launched the sandal like a railgun, sending it flying at the speed of sound.

For a brief moment, Bob and his companions thought Alex was attacking them. However, when they heard a pained roar behind them, they understood the situation was way worse. Their most dreaded fear had come to life.

"Don’t look back and just run!" Alex shouted as the wooden sandal reappeared in his hand.

He once again threw it at the approaching Boss Monster.

His plan wasn’t to kill it, but to hopefully inflict enough pain that it would stop its pursuit.

The Legendary Weapon could be thrown six times a day, and it would never miss its target.

It also dealt true damage, which would make the Boss Monster feel pain every time the sandal smacked its face to oblivion.

Alex threw the sandal a third and a fourth time.

The Wolf Monster staggered a bit every time a hit landed. The impact of Alex’s long-range attack was nothing to scoff at.

The Rank 4 Boss Monster was now very angry, but it had also become wary of the wooden sandal that had repeatedly targeted its nose, one of its very sensitive body parts.

When it saw Alex about to throw the sandal for the fourth time, the wolf decided that enough was enough and opened its mouth to unleash a Fireball in his direction.

"Svalinn!" Alex shouted, momentarily stuffing his wooden sandal back to his storage ring to equip the round black shield.

< The passive skill, Improved Fire Resistance, is now active! >

Alex planted his feet firmly on the ground and tanked the Fireball that slammed into him with fury.

A grunt escaped his lips as he skidded two meters away from where he had stood. However, he managed to tank the attack. This distracted the Boss Monster, which gave time for Bob and the others to reach him safely.

"Run to the meeting area!" Alex said. "I’ll follow you shortly."

Alex didn’t even wait for the three teenagers to reply as he once again summoned his wooden sandal.

"Enchant Holy!"

He only had two enchant skills—Enchant Fire and Enchant Holy.

Since Enchant Fire was useless against the Two-Horned Blaze Wolf, he simply added Holy Element to his sandal, giving it a small damage boost, effective in smiting demons!

’Too bad, it’s not an insect,’ Alex thought as he threw his sandal for the fifth time.

As soon as the sandal left his hand, he ran after Bob and the others.

Simultaneously, he heard a notification sound and an angry roar behind him.

< Critical Hit! >

Alex briefly glanced at the information of the Boss Monster and couldn’t help but grin after seeing that his attack had shaved off around six hundred points from the latter’s health bar.

However, he believed that the critical hit from Grandma Agnes’ Sandal was the true MVP.

But his grin didn’t last for long. When he looked behind, he saw Vulkarath charging in his direction with bloodshot eyes.

Knowing he couldn’t outrun the wolf, Alex glanced at his map before making a decision.

"Bob, we can’t outrun it!" Alex shouted. "Dim Dim and the others are on their way to us, so let’s just hold it off until then!"

"Are you crazy?!" Bob asked. "We’ve just become Rankers. We can’t defeat that thing!"

"I know!" Alex replied. "But what else can we do but fight?! I’ll tank everything, so you guys just do what you can to the best of your abilities!"

Alex stopped running and raised the sandal to throw it one last time.

When Vulkarath saw the wooden sandal, it hesitated. Its movement slowed a little.

Since the legendary weapon dealt true damage, it really hurt the Boss Monster whenever it hit, even though the damage to its health wasn’t that great.

That brief moment when Vulkarath slowed down was enough for Alex to launch his throwing weapon for the last time.

A sonic boom erupted as soon as the wooden sandal took flight, heading once more toward Vulkarath’s nose, which was already bleeding due to Alex’s consecutive strikes.

The Boss Monster grunted in pain as it staggered after getting smacked by the wooden sandal.

When it had encountered other trial takers, they had only been able to scream. None of them had been able to put up a resistance, and the Boss Monster had eliminated every single one of them without too much effort.

However, no matter how much it tried to dodge the wooden sandal, it always collided with its nose, bringing it grief beyond the pain it felt.

Its speed was useless against it because it was faster and moved at the speed of sound!

But just as the Ember Howl Sovereign was recovering from its latest injury, it saw a spinning golden shield flying towards it.

Due to the injury it had received just a while ago, its movements were a bit sluggish, so it wasn’t able to dodge right away.

The golden spinning shield imbued with the Holy Element hit its nose once more, making it curse the young man and his nine generations for playing dirty!

Unfortunately, Alex’s three-hit combo wasn’t over yet.

He first threw the wooden sandal to make the Boss Monster stagger.

He then threw Svalinn using his skill, Shield Boomerang, for a follow-up attack.

And as soon as the shield left his hand, he summoned Everguard and unleashed a Shield Charge.

These three attacks were done in rapid succession. Alex was betting everything he had to deal as much damage as possible to the Boss Monster while he still could.

When he was only a few meters away from the giant Two-Horned Blaze Wolf, he summoned three magical shields in front of him, forming a staircase, which he climbed before jumping toward the monster’s head.

"Shield Charge!" Alex roared as he slammed his shield imbued with the Holy Element on Vulakarath’s nose, dealing another critical damage and breaking the monster’s nose completely.

Bob, Grint, and Jorven looked at the crazy young man. His antics made them feel as if they were dreaming.

Someone who was the same age as them was actually trying to fight a Rank 4 Boss Monster. Even more shockingly, he actually managed to make it cry out in pain.

The Headmaster of the Academy, as well as the other Professors, looked at the projection and gazed at the brave Oathkeeper, and sighed in admiration.

What they didn’t know was that the "brave" Oathkeeper was actually screaming and crying for help internally.

Alex’s only wish was for his friends to come sooner to save his sorry bum from the Boss Monster, who now hated him down to its very core.
